Nocebo effect is the negative counterpart of the placebo effect where a person experiences real negative symptoms because they expect something will be harmful, even if it is actually harmless.
Early research suggests that sildenafil, the erectile dysfunction drug commonly known as Viagra, may help stop cancer from spreading, not through its well-known effects on blood flow, but by disrupting how tumor cells manage cholesterol.

The best way Kenya can improve health seeking behavior is by
1. Reducing practical and financial barriers. Long queues and waiting times as well as expensive healthcare makes people opt not to go to hospital.
2. Enhancing health education and literacy.
3. Addressing psychological factors like stigma.
